CVE-2018-4395: This issue was addressed with improved checks.

This issue was addressed with improved checks. This issue affected versions prior to iOS 12, macOS Mojave 10.14, tvOS 12, watchOS 5.

Plain-English summary

Apple reported an unspecified security issue fixed by improved checks. The affected range is broad but old: Apple operating systems before iOS 12, macOS Mojave 10.14, tvOS 12, and watchOS 5. The source bundle does not provide impact, attack vector, or severity details.

Executive priority

Prioritize as legacy platform cleanup rather than emergency response unless internal inventory shows old Apple OS versions still accessing business systems. The absence of severity and exploitation evidence limits urgency, but unsupported endpoints remain a governance and exposure problem.

Technical view

The public CVE data identifies CVE-2018-4395 as an Apple issue addressed through improved checks. No CWE, CVSS score, vulnerable component, privilege requirement, or exploit mechanics are provided. Exposure assessment should therefore focus on whether any managed Apple devices remain below the fixed OS versions.

Likely exposure

Organizations may be exposed if they still operate or allow access from Apple devices running versions earlier than iOS 12, macOS Mojave 10.14, tvOS 12, or watchOS 5. Modern, supported Apple OS versions should not be considered affected based on the provided sources.

Exploitation context

The source bundle does not show CISA KEV inclusion and provides no cited evidence of active exploitation, public exploit availability, or exploitation prerequisites. Do not treat this as actively exploited without additional source-backed evidence.

Mitigation direction

  • Upgrade affected Apple devices to the fixed OS versions or later.
  • Use MDM policy to block corporate access from below-fixed OS versions.
  • Retire devices that cannot run a fixed or supported Apple OS.
  • Check Apple security guidance for any product-specific update notes.

Validation and detection

  • Inventory Apple device OS versions across MDM and asset records.
  • Flag iOS below 12, macOS below Mojave 10.14, tvOS below 12, and watchOS below 5.
  • Confirm update compliance after remediation through MDM reporting.
  • Document any unsupported exceptions and restrict their corporate access.
